
‘New’ NOLA Airport Is Opening Soon And Here’s How To Get There
After several months of delays and seemingly endless problems with plumbing, the new passenger terminal at Louis Armstrong New Orleans International Airport is set to open on November 6th. It's the same airport, but an entirely new facility has been built on the northern part of the field just off I-10 in Kenner.
The state of the art facility will house all passenger traffic, so you will no longer have to go all the way to Airline Drive. The new location is actually much easier to get to if you're coming from Lafayette.

From Lafayette:
Take I-10 Westbound toward New Orleans
Take Exit 221 (Loyola Drive)
Take a right onto Loyola Drive and you can drive straight into the new terminal.
